FamilyFABACEAE
Genus speciesAstragalus pseudonobilis Popov sect. Laguropsis
Habitatrocky slopes
Descriptionsubacaulescent, leaves 3-4cm long, leaflets 2-3-pairs, lanceolate, 8-14mm, acute, densely appresed hirsute, raceme oval, many flowered, flowers ca. 14mm long
Size10-15cm
Colorochre
Bloomspring, early summer
Ca
Typetuft
Cultivationsunny, dry, rock crevices, protection against winter wet
alpine house, poor, drained soil, sun
Propagationscarified seed in spring, germ. 1-3 months, 10-13°C
cuttings in late summer
Territory Asia-Temperate
     Middle Asia (Kazakhstan , Tadzhikistan , Uzbekistan)
